SESM Validation Checklist

This checklist validates SVG metadata readiness under SESM. SFDS suite conformance for SESM is tracked by SESM.manifest.toml and the SESM suite map.

  • SVG remains valid SVG after metadata embedding.
  • Metadata includes sesm_version.
  • Metadata validates against svg_asset.schema.json.
  • Provenance is present when the asset is generated.
  • Theme metadata references NeonInk/NIPC when relevant.
  • Tests pass after tooling changes.
  • Explainer is current for public review.
  • Safe Profile defines SESM-safe SVG requirements.
  • Threat Model acknowledges active SVG content and untrusted metadata.
  • Security policy states reporting and consumer safety expectations.
  • Validator Rules defines metadata and safe-profile validator behavior.
  • Reference Implementation points to tools, tests, schema validation, and examples.
  • Agent-facing metadata is treated as untrusted context, not command authority.
  • Privacy considerations document public-metadata, covert tracking, and remote-reference privacy risks.
  • Conformance separates normative requirements, recommendations, examples, and implementation notes.
  • Validate-SESM-Safe.py validates the safe profile.
  • Fixture corpus covers valid, invalid, and warning safe-profile cases.
  • Public-review examples use sesm_version 0.3.0.
